Members of the Police Community Relations Committee (PCRC), Ogun State Metro Command, have been urged to deepen their commitment to community service and security as part of efforts to sustain peace across the state.
The charge was given by a former Commandant-General of the Nigeria Security and Civil Defence Corps (NSCDC), Dr. Adewale John Abolurin, during an inspection visit by executives of the State Metro PCRC to the ongoing remodelling of the Ibara Government Reserved Area (GRA) Police Post in Abeokuta.
Abolurin said the transformation of the facility into a modern, state-of-the-art police post, with plans to upgrade it to a divisional command that will also house NSCDC formations, would significantly strengthen security in the GRA and its environs.
He explained that the project forms part of the urban regeneration initiative of the Ogun State Government under Governor Dapo Abiodun, aimed at improving infrastructure and enhancing public safety in residential areas.
The retired security chief stressed that effective security could only be achieved through active community participation, urging PCRC members and residents to see security as a collective responsibility.
“People must remain vigilant and committed to the safety of their communities. Security is not the duty of law enforcement agencies alone; it requires the cooperation and involvement of everyone,” Abolurin said.
In his remarks, the Chairman of the State Metro Command PCRC, Hon. Yomi White, commended Abolurin for personally supervising the project and mobilising support for the establishment of a stronger security architecture within the Ibara GRA.
White described the remodelling initiative as a critical intervention that would boost the morale of security personnel and enhance their operational efficiency.
Also speaking, the Ibara GRA PCRC Coordinator, Rev. Timothy Balogun, praised Abolurin’s leadership and dedication to the project, noting that his hands-on approach had helped to keep the construction on track.
Balogun assured residents that members of the PCRC would continue to work closely with security agencies to ensure the safety of lives and property, while also promoting the welfare of both residents and officers deployed to the area.
